Indian Cricketers Showed Us That India Always Comes First: Pop sensation Rihanna and teen climate activist Greta Thunberg took the internet by storm after they came out in support of the ongoing ‘farmers’ protest’ in India. Their tweet brought global attention to the farmer’s protest in India, which has been going on for months now.
However, a day after Rihana and Greta tweeted, Indian batting legend Sachin Tendulkar joined the ‘India against propaganda’ drive-by leading the call for unity among the citizens of the country. He took to his Twitter and urged the citizens to shift their focus on the efforts being made by the government of India and opined that external forces can be spectators but not participants. He wrote:
“India’s sovereignty cannot be compromised. External forces can be spectators but not participants. Indians know India and should decide for India. Let’s remain united as a nation,”

Following Sachin Tendulkar’s tweet, the modern-day legend and the Indian skipper, Virat Kohli also joined the trending ‘India against propaganda’ debate and expressed his solidarity with the batting maestro. He wrote:
” Let us all stay united in this hour of disagreements. Farmers are an integral part of our country and I’m sure an amicable solution will be found between all parties to bring about peace and move forward together. #IndiaTogether”
